Do Poker Players Stick Solely to Poker?

To get to the top of the game, professional poker players need to spend a lot of time playing. This goes without saying. But there is no need for them to stick solely to poker. Just as football players do strength and cardio training to improve their on-pitch abilities, poker players can branch out into other card games in order to refine their poker playing skills. Texas Hold’em is one of the most-played forms of the game, but you will often see players sharpening their skillsets by playing Pot Limit Omaha or seven-card stud. Some players even play other games that are completely different from poker.

One of the most famous cases of a poker player enjoying a different game was when Ivey took up baccarat. Negreanu has also played other card games, including Hearthstone. Some players, like Grospellier got famous in the eSports scene before moving onto professional poker. As long as all the games being played share core elements, such as a mathematic foundation and strategy, it is beneficial to mix things up a bit. Because poker players find themselves frequenting casinos regularly, the first games they come to usually end up being other gambling options. And due to the fact that they have a superior understanding of odds, they know which games are likely to yield returns.

Are there any Other Games that Help to Improve Poker Skills?

People who already love gaming and want to get into poker would learn a lot from players like Grospellier, better known as ElkY. The Frenchman started out playing StarCraft: Brood War, and was one of the best players in the world. He earned second place at the World Cyber Games in 2001 and then went on to master other games like WarCraft III: Reign of Chaos. Playing these games helped ElkY refine his strategic way of thinking, and he found that his skills were perfectly suited to playing poker. For this reason, he decided to move from the eSports scene and put more focus on the latter. It turned out to be fruitful, and the 38-year-old won the 2008 World Poker Tour title and walked away with more than $1 million.

ElkY and Negreanu have found that the Blizzard Entertainment title, Hearthstone, has numerous similarities with poker. Differently from poker, the fantasy game only pits one player against another, so it can be a great way to practice for heads up play. It requires bluffing, strategy, and mathematical skill for a player to prevail. These players take what they know from poker and apply it to the computer title, and vice versa.
